Output 5f15d128fd933ee4a2ef59e68c06e4306ca1440d75d7c40e611a070788af97ef:28

value
58868
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8089131fca4bc34ca5daf5f9adeb9825e469f1c8 OP_EQUAL
address
3DQedDSzKctuSqp81DJsS7qzomC7HD3meX
transaction
5f15d128fd933ee4a2ef59e68c06e4306ca1440d75d7c40e611a070788af97ef
spent
true